Delhi School Results 2026 for Classes 3-5 Released, Classes 6-8 Tomorrow on edudel.nic.in

Overview

The Directorate of Education (DoE), Delhi, has officially declared the annual examination results for Classes 3, 4, and 5 for the academic session 2025–26. These results are now available online. For students in Classes 6, 7, and 8, the results are scheduled to be released tomorrow, March 28, 2026.

This marks the conclusion of the yearly assessments for primary and middle school students in Delhi government and aided schools. All scorecards are accessible digitally through the official portal, edudel.nic.in.

How to Check and Download Your Result

The process for retrieving the scorecard is uniform for all classes and requires specific credentials.

  • Visit the official website: edudel.nic.in.
  • Locate and click on the relevant "Results 2026" link for your class (e.g., "Class 3, 4, 5 Result 2026" or "Class 6, 7, 8 Result 2026").
  • On the login page, enter your Student ID and Date of Birth.
  • Submit the details to view your result on the screen.
  • Download or print the scorecard PDF for your records.

Important Note: Students awaiting their Class 6-8 results should ensure they have their correct Student ID and Date of Birth ready to avoid delays when the link becomes active on March 28.
